Introduction of the BMW N13 Engine
The BMW N13 engine attracts attention in the automobile landscape as a small and reliable powerplant, designed to satisfy the needs of modern-day driving while enhancing performance. Presented in 2011, the N13 is a turbocharged inline-four engine that exhibits BMW's commitment to technology and sustainability. It is largely made use of in various models, including the 1 Series and 3 Series, mixing power with gas efficiency.
The N13 engine features a displacement of 1.6 litres, employing advanced technologies such as straight gas shot, variable valve timing, and a twin-scroll turbocharger. These technologies not just improve performance yet likewise add to minimized exhausts, lining up with contemporary ecological standards. The engine can generating a robust outcome, providing an interesting driving experience without endangering on economic situation.
Moreover, the N13 engine's design emphasizes light-weight construction, which further aids in fuel effectiveness and handling dynamics. Its combination of digital control systems makes certain optimum engine administration, causing responsive velocity and smooth procedure. Overall, the BMW N13 engine represents a harmonious equilibrium in between performance, performance, and environmental obligation, making it an engaging choice for discerning chauffeurs.

Advanced Engineering Attributes
While many engines prioritize power or efficiency, the BMW N13 engine stands out as a result of its sophisticated engineering features that harmoniously integrate efficiency and advancement. At the heart of the N13 is its lightweight aluminum building and construction, which decreases weight while boosting thermal performance. This design selection not only adds to improved fuel economic climate yet likewise facilitates far better handling and agility in various driving conditions.
In Addition, the N13 utilizes a twin-scroll turbocharger, which optimizes air movement and decreases turbo lag, guaranteeing receptive acceleration. The engine includes a variable shutoff timing system, understood as Valvetronic, which enables specific control over the intake valves, even more boosting performance and power output throughout various RPM arrays.
Moreover, the straight fuel shot system in the N13 takes full advantage of combustion performance, adding to reduced exhausts and boosted overall efficiency. This innovative modern technology makes certain that fuel is provided directly right into the combustion chamber, enabling a much more complete burn and better power removal from each drop of gas.
Incorporating these sophisticated engineering attributes, the BMW N13 engine exemplifies the supplier's commitment to creating a powertrain that not only fulfills efficiency assumptions but likewise embraces sophisticated technology for a boosted driving experience.
